What is Fish Oil ?

Fish oils come from within the tissues of oily fish like salmon, mackerel, sardines, tuna, and herring of the sea. Cooking the fish or its by-products makes them. Pressing the oil out of them makes them too. The oil undergoes processing for removal of impurities such as heavy metals, dioxins and PCBs. Fish oil has a high concentration of the omega-3 fatty acids eicosapentaenoic acid EPA and docosahexaenoic acid DHA. Fish oil ingestion has many health benefits. There are benefits to cardiovascular and brain, joint, and metabolic health overall.


Market Trends and Drivers:

Fish oil provides many health benefits especially to the cardiovascular system. Fish oil is known for lowering triglycerides, controlling blood pressure, and cardiovascular function. Fish oil is known about for its anti-inflammatory properties and it has been shown to reduce chronic inflammation, which may cause or contribute to many diseases. It may help memory, attention, and cognitive function. Other possible benefits: it may help arthritis by relieving joint pain and by relieving stiffness of joints; moisturize skin; ease inflammation; and improve how the liver functions in fatty liver disease. Fish oil may help maintain a healthy weight, assisting fat metabolism and fat distribution.

Increased awareness that omega-3 fatty acid consumption promotes health and prevents disease has driven promoting fish oils as dietary supplements that treat lifestyle-related diseases like cardiovascular and inflammatory disease, even joint pain. When a population ages, chronic diseases like cognitive functions failing, hearts suffering disease, and joints experiencing arthritis cause increasing concern with pharmaceuticals and nutraceuticals. People have become interested in fish oil in dietary supplements and products because it effectively reduces inflammation and cholesterol. To sustain and supply more effectively, fish oil production companies commonly produce with fish by-products and derive from alternative marine sources, such as krill and algae, for prevention of over-exploitation of wild fish populations and to help with the promotion of environmentally friendly production practices.
